E527 Galicia’s Farmers Tracked 12 Portuguese Tankers a Day Into a €14 Million Subsidized Plant. Then They Dumped 15,000 Litres on the Pavement.

Galician farmers protested the Inleit scandal, where subsidized local plants imported cheaper Portuguese milk, leading to a 15% contract squeeze. The episode examines the financial impact on farms, the failure of Spanish Food Chain Law, and parallels in North American dairy…
